Introducing the St.George Amplify Rewards Signature Offer
The St.George Amplify Rewards Signature credit card presents a compelling offer for those looking to maximise everyday spending. New customers can earn up to 200,000 Amplify Rewards Points as a welcome bonus. Enjoy a reduced first-year annual fee of $199 (then $295 ongoing) and take advantage of a lucrative points program on both domestic and international spend.
The standard purchase rate for this card is competitive and attracts travellers who value hotel perks and lounge access. Additional benefits include two complimentary airport lounge passes each year, making it an attractive option for frequent flyers. Points can also be converted into Velocity Points or eGift cards, enhancing their flexibility and value.
The card provides complimentary insurance, as well as access to the Visa Luxury Hotel Collection. With the ability to earn up to 3 points per dollar on overseas purchases, it is a standout for those who travel internationally or shop online from overseas retailers. Flexibility is a highlight of this rewards card, catering for a range of spending habits and lifestyle choices.

What You Should Consider: Cons of the Card
Despite its many perks, the St.George Amplify Rewards Signature does carry a higher ongoing annual fee after the first year, which may not suit everyone’s budget. There’s a points cap on standard spend every statement period, potentially limiting earn rates for very high spenders. The premium perks are best experienced by those who travel often, so moderate users may not unlock full value from the card’s benefits.
It’s important to review eligibility criteria and ensure your finances align before applying to avoid rejection. Complimentary insurance policies may require activation or meeting eligibility requirements. Always review the terms of the rewards program to understand conversion rates and restrictions on transfers or redemptions.
